Originally launched five years ago, the essence of the company is Miranda’s unique Classical Stretch technique. The company began as a producer of the television series “Classical Stretch” for PBS and has since broadened its focus. The company now produces DVDs for the retail market that focus on the needs of its diverse clientele. Due to growing demand for the program, the company recently launched a home-based teacher training system that includes detailed visual training on DVD. For those interested in a more in-depth knowledge of this unique technique, Classical Stretch will be launching a distance learning University Credit Course in the fall of 2006.
In addition to producing products for the fitness market, the company also works in the pharmaceutical field creating targeted workouts for medical conditions; the most recent product being the Breast Cancer Rehabilitation Post Surgery DVD, which is now available to women globally through a multinational pharmaceutical company.
